Transaction 308660bd45b8c8f9879f24f02f9aa1c6437221d746f13f25ff9fcd5da1fe6311

1 Input
2 Outputs
  • 308660bd45b8c8f9879f24f02f9aa1c6437221d746f13f25ff9fcd5da1fe6311:0
  • value  397189896
    address  1F63wVnrj2YGk7iPpo26txn47wPUGKVt9h
  • 308660bd45b8c8f9879f24f02f9aa1c6437221d746f13f25ff9fcd5da1fe6311:1
  • value  1218225
    address  16h8cPLmNHoUKddaioykjeoEBR2iu8Y9fa